The Dying Great Salt Lake

The Great Salt Lake is the largest saline lake in the Western Hemisphere, located in Utah. However, it is in critical condition due to a prolonged drought, exacerbated by climate change and human activities. The lake’s water levels have dropped drastically, exposing vast areas of the lakebed and threatening its unique ecosystem.
